Police have released surveillance footage of at least two men wanted for questioning in connection with the Fourth of July shooting of an NYPD officer.

Jamil Sarwar was shot in the leg in the Cypress Hills Houses in Brooklyn last Thursday night as he and another officer responded to a call about shots fired within the housing development.

Police have released two new surveillance videos depicting at least two persons of interest in the shooting. The first video shows a man pointing an object at another man in front of 1260 Sutter Ave.

The second video shows a man running out of a building and through a courtyard at 485 Fountain Ave.

Sarwar and the other officer heard shots and ran into 365 Fountain Ave. for cover when they realized that Sarwar had been shot, police said. It is still not clear if the officers were targeted.
